Instant success is the only term I can use to describe the destiny of the Irish band, Paradox. With tracks like "Lame and Languid" and "Infinite", these guys are sure to grace the scene with a pumped up version of the modern Alternative/Rock sound.

As I listened, I found new reasons to listen again. Obviously, Paradox is dedicated to their craft. The mix is great and the power is incredible, with a perfect combination of acoustic and electric to please nearly every taste.

As Rock goes, I always try to compare one sound to another, but Paradox is not a band to be compared to anyone. Pete's vocals are impeccable, beautifully accented by the rest of the band. Lots of great guitar accents and solid beats put Paradox on the top of my "next best list" and make for one killer rock band. Driven by melody and pure adrenaline, these guys are a commanding force in the new music arena. I really enjoyed reviewing this band and, all in all, I can't find a reason to give Paradox less than 5 stars. I fully recommend listening to their style and adding them to your CD collection.
